Generador de Diagramas de Flujo
Crea diagramas de flujo profesionales para documentar procesos, algoritmos y flujos de trabajo.
Agregar Nodos
Configuración
Acciones
Estadísticas
Nodos: 1
Conexiones: 0
Seleccionado: Ninguno
Nodos (1)
Conexiones (0)
No hay conexiones. Selecciona un nodo y usa el panel de estadísticas para crear conexiones.
¿Qué es un Diagrama de Flujo?
Un diagrama de flujo (flowchart) es una representación visual de un proceso, algoritmo o flujo de trabajo. Utiliza símbolos estandarizados como rectángulos, rombos y flechas para mostrar la secuencia de pasos, decisiones y resultados de manera clara y comprensible.
Los diagramas de flujo son fundamentales en programación, gestión de procesos empresariales, documentación técnica y análisis de sistemas. Facilitan la comunicación entre equipos y ayudan a identificar cuellos de botella, redundancias y oportunidades de mejora.
Símbolos Estándar de Diagramas de Flujo
🟦 Rectángulo - Proceso
Representa una acción o paso del proceso. Ejemplo: "Validar datos", "Enviar email", "Guardar en BD".
🔷 Rombo - Decisión
Indica un punto de decisión con múltiples salidas. Ejemplo: "¿Usuario autenticado?", "¿Edad > 18?".
⭕ Óvalo - Inicio/Fin
Marca el punto de inicio o finalización del proceso. Solo puede haber uno de cada tipo.
📄 Paralelogramo - Entrada/Salida
Representa entrada de datos del usuario o salida de información. Ejemplo: "Leer archivo", "Mostrar resultado".
➡️ Flecha - Flujo
Conecta los símbolos y muestra la dirección del flujo del proceso.
🔄 Círculo - Conector
Conecta partes del diagrama que están separadas físicamente en la página.
¿Cómo Crear un Diagrama de Flujo?
- Define el proceso: Identifica claramente qué proceso quieres documentar y sus límites
- Lista los pasos: Enumera todas las acciones, decisiones y resultados del proceso
- Selecciona símbolos: Elige los símbolos apropiados para cada tipo de paso
- Conecta con flechas: Une los símbolos siguiendo el flujo lógico del proceso
- Agrega etiquetas: Describe brevemente cada paso dentro de los símbolos
- Revisa y optimiza: Verifica que el flujo sea lógico y fácil de seguir
Casos de Uso Comunes
💻 Algoritmos de Programación
Documenta la lógica de algoritmos antes de codificar. Ayuda a visualizar bucles, condicionales y estructuras de control. Ideal para enseñanza de programación y code reviews.
🏢 Procesos Empresariales
Mapea flujos de trabajo como aprobaciones, onboarding de empleados, procesamiento de pedidos. Identifica ineficiencias y estandariza procedimientos.
🔄 Flujos de Usuario (User Flows)
Diseña la experiencia del usuario en aplicaciones web y móviles. Visualiza navegación, decisiones y puntos de conversión. Esencial para UX/UI design.
🐛 Debugging y Troubleshooting
Analiza el flujo de ejecución para encontrar bugs. Identifica dónde falla la lógica y qué condiciones causan errores. Acelera la resolución de problemas.
📚 Documentación Técnica
Crea documentación visual para APIs, sistemas y arquitecturas. Facilita el onboarding de nuevos desarrolladores y mantiene el conocimiento del equipo.
🎓 Educación y Capacitación
Enseña conceptos de programación, lógica y procesos de manera visual. Los estudiantes comprenden mejor con representaciones gráficas que con código puro.
Características del Generador
- ✓Editor visual intuitivo: Arrastra y suelta símbolos sin necesidad de código
- ✓Símbolos estandarizados: Todos los símbolos ISO 5807 incluidos
- ✓Conexiones automáticas: Las flechas se ajustan automáticamente al mover símbolos
- ✓Exportación múltiple: Descarga como PNG, SVG o PDF
- ✓Plantillas predefinidas: Empieza con templates comunes
- ✓Colaboración en tiempo real: Comparte y edita con tu equipo
- ✓Zoom y navegación: Trabaja con diagramas grandes cómodamente
Mejores Prácticas
📏 Mantén la simplicidad
Un diagrama debe caber en una página. Si es muy complejo, divídelo en sub-diagramas.
➡️ Flujo de arriba a abajo
El flujo principal debe ir de arriba hacia abajo o de izquierda a derecha para facilitar la lectura.
✏️ Etiquetas claras
Usa verbos de acción para procesos ("Validar", "Enviar") y preguntas para decisiones ("¿Es válido?").
🎨 Consistencia visual
Usa el mismo tamaño y estilo para símbolos del mismo tipo. Mantén espaciado uniforme.
🔍 Evita cruces de líneas
Reorganiza los símbolos para minimizar cruces de flechas. Usa conectores si es necesario.
Tipos de Diagramas de Flujo
📊 Diagrama de Flujo de Proceso
Muestra los pasos de un proceso empresarial o industrial. Incluye entradas, salidas y decisiones.
💾 Diagrama de Flujo de Datos
Representa cómo fluyen los datos a través de un sistema. Muestra transformaciones y almacenamiento.
🏊 Diagrama de Swimlane
Organiza el flujo por responsables o departamentos. Clarifica quién hace qué en cada paso.
🔄 Diagrama de Flujo de Trabajo
Documenta flujos de trabajo complejos con múltiples participantes y sistemas.
💡 Consejo Pro
Antes de crear un diagrama de flujo complejo, haz un borrador en papel. Esto te ayuda a organizar las ideas rápidamente sin preocuparte por la herramienta. Una vez que tengas la estructura clara, trasládala al generador para crear la versión final profesional.
Para procesos de software, considera usar diagramas de flujo junto con pseudocódigo. El diagrama muestra la lógica general, mientras que el pseudocódigo detalla la implementación específica.